In this episode of Voices of Water, the second episode of the Mind and Environment: Health is Ecosystemic theme, we speak with Perla Cigarroa, a general practitioner and mental health teacher, about how water pollution, the environmental crisis, and community life impact our emotional and mental health. We explore the role of collective action as a form of psychosocial care, the exhaustion faced by those fighting for environmental justice, and how healing the territory also means healing our relationships and our bodies. This is an intimate, urgent, and hopeful conversation about health as a deeply ecosystemic process.
